static RImage *rotate_image_90(RImage *source);
static RImage *rotate_image_270(RImage *source);
static RImage *rotate_image_any(RImage *source, float angle);
RImage *RRotateImage(RImage *image, float angle)
{
/*
* Angle steps below this value would represent a rotation
* of less than 1 pixel for a 4k wide image, so not worth
* bothering the difference. That makes it a perfect
* candidate for an Epsilon when trying to compare angle
* to known values
*/
static const float min_usable_angle = 0.00699F;
angle = fmod(angle, 360.0);
if (angle < 0.0F)
angle += 360.0F;
if (angle < min_usable_angle) {
/* Rotate by 0 degree */
return RCloneImage(image);
} else if ((angle > 90.0F - min_usable_angle) &&
(angle < 90.0F + min_usable_angle)) {
return rotate_image_90(image);
} else if ((angle > 180.0F - min_usable_angle) &&
(angle < 180.0F + min_usable_angle)) {
return wraster_rotate_image_180(image);
} else if ((angle > 270.0F - min_usable_angle) &&
(angle < 270.0F + min_usable_angle)) {
return rotate_image_270(image);
} else {
return rotate_image_any(image, angle);
}
}
static RImage *rotate_image_90(RImage *source)
{
RImage *target;
int nwidth, nheight;
int x, y;
nwidth = source->height;
nheight = source->width;
target = RCreateImage(nwidth, nheight, (source->format != RRGBFormat));
if (!target)
return NULL;
if (source->format == RRGBFormat) {
unsigned char *optr, *nptr;
optr = source->data;
for (x = nwidth; x; x--) {
nptr = target->data + 3 * (x - 1);
for (y = nheight; y; y--) {
nptr[0] = *optr++;
nptr[1] = *optr++;
nptr[2] = *optr++;
nptr += 3 * nwidth;
}
}
} else {
unsigned char *optr, *nptr;
optr = source->data;
for (x = nwidth; x; x--) {
nptr = target->data + 4 * (x - 1);
for (y = nheight; y; y--) {
nptr[0] = *optr++;
nptr[1] = *optr++;
nptr[2] = *optr++;
nptr[3] = *optr++;
nptr += 4 * nwidth;
}
}
}
return target;
}
RImage *wraster_rotate_image_180(RImage *source)
{
RImage *target;
int nwidth, nheight;
int x, y;
nwidth = source->width;
nheight = source->height;
target = RCreateImage(nwidth, nheight, (source->format != RRGBFormat));
if (!target)
return NULL;
if (source->format == RRGBFormat) {
unsigned char *optr, *nptr;
optr = source->data;
nptr = target->data + nwidth * nheight * 3 - 3;
for (y = 0; y < nheight; y++) {
for (x = 0; x < nwidth; x++) {
nptr[0] = optr[0];
nptr[1] = optr[1];
nptr[2] = optr[2];
optr += 3;
nptr -= 3;
}
}
} else {
unsigned char *optr, *nptr;
optr = source->data;
nptr = target->data + nwidth * nheight * 4 - 4;
for (y = nheight * nwidth - 1; y >= 0; y--) {
nptr[0] = optr[0];
nptr[1] = optr[1];
nptr[2] = optr[2];
nptr[3] = optr[3];
optr += 4;
nptr -= 4;
}
}
return target;
}
static RImage *rotate_image_270(RImage *source)
{
RImage *target;
int nwidth, nheight;
int x, y;
nwidth = source->height;
nheight = source->width;
target = RCreateImage(nwidth, nheight, (source->format != RRGBFormat));
if (!target)
return NULL;
if (source->format == RRGBFormat) {
unsigned char *optr, *nptr;
optr = source->data;
for (x = nwidth; x; x--) {
nptr = target->data + 3 * nwidth * nheight - x * 3;
for (y = nheight; y; y--) {
nptr[0] = *optr++;
nptr[1] = *optr++;
nptr[2] = *optr++;
nptr -= 3 * nwidth;
}
}
} else {
unsigned char *optr, *nptr;
optr = source->data;
for (x = nwidth; x; x--) {
nptr = target->data + 4 * nwidth * nheight - x * 4;
for (y = nheight; y; y--) {
nptr[0] = *optr++;
nptr[1] = *optr++;
nptr[2] = *optr++;
nptr[3] = *optr++;
nptr -= 4 * nwidth;
}
}
}
return target;
}
